How should you build a study plan with incomplete information?
Use a two-stage plan: spend the first stage proving the exam’s identity and scope, then spend the second stage studying only the verified objectives. This prevents wasted effort on material borrowed from unrelated technologies or an obsolete exam listing.
Stage one should end with a source pack containing the official exam page, candidate guide, certification page, training recommendations, registration instructions, and any release notes named by the owner. Save the retrieval date in your notes, because exam policies and product objectives can change.
Stage two begins with a diagnostic. For every official task, mark yourself as unfamiliar, partly capable, or independently capable. “Independently capable” should mean you can explain the choice, perform the relevant task in a legitimate practice environment, and troubleshoot a plausible failure—not merely recognize a term.
Study in this order: foundational concepts, routine implementation, security and permissions, monitoring or diagnostics, then scenario-based review. Change the order when the official blueprint or prerequisite guide shows a different dependency. The sequence is a recommendation, not an official weighting.
A practical 4-phase roadmap
A phased roadmap works even before the detailed blueprint is available, provided you use it to organize verified material rather than to invent exam coverage. Keep the schedule flexible until the owner confirms the registration route and any time-sensitive candidate requirements.
Phase 1: establish scope
Collect the exact title and official objectives. Resolve differences between the code shown by a reseller, the code shown by the owner, and the code shown by the registration portal. If the names do not align, stop and seek written clarification from the program.
Create a one-page scope sheet with four columns: official task, evidence of competence, study resource, and unresolved question. This sheet becomes the control document for the rest of your preparation.
Phase 2: learn the underlying technology
Read the owner’s recommended documentation and training in task order. For each concept, write a short explanation in your own words and connect it to an operational decision, such as selecting a configuration, applying access control, interpreting an alert, or choosing a recovery action.
Prefer a controlled lab, demonstration environment, or documented workplace exercise where permitted. Keep a change log containing the starting state, action, result, and corrective step. This turns passive reading into evidence you can revisit.
Phase 3: practice scenarios
Convert each objective into scenario prompts without attempting to reproduce live exam content. Ask what the requirement is, which constraints matter, what evidence you would inspect, what action is safest, and how you would verify the result.
Review wrong answers by category: missing prerequisite, misunderstood permission, incorrect sequence, weak troubleshooting evidence, or failure to read the stated constraint. Fix the category, not just the individual answer.
Phase 4: make the scheduling decision
Schedule only after the exam identity, registration route, delivery rules, and candidate requirements are confirmed. Your readiness decision should come from objective coverage and repeatable task performance, not from a reseller’s claim that a question set is current.

How should you study each objective?
Use a repeatable objective card instead of rereading broad product documentation. Each card should state the task, prerequisite concepts, command or interface area, expected output, failure signals, security implications, and a verification step. This structure exposes gaps that flashcards often hide.
For conceptual objectives, explain the purpose, boundaries, dependencies, and trade-offs. For procedural objectives, perform the task from a clean starting point and then repeat it without copying instructions. For troubleshooting objectives, begin with symptoms and collect evidence before changing configuration.
Keep separate notes for facts and decisions. Facts describe how the technology works; decisions explain why one action is preferable under a stated constraint. Certification scenarios commonly become difficult when a candidate knows isolated facts but cannot select an action that fits the situation.

Should you use dumps or memorized question sets?
Do not use exam dumps, leaked questions, or memorized answer sets as a substitute for official preparation. The supplied research does not validate any such material, and memorization cannot establish that the content is current, authorized, or representative of the exam.
A safer alternative is to build original practice from published objectives and legitimate product documentation. Write a scenario, state the constraints, identify the evidence required, choose an action, and explain how you would validate the outcome. This tests transferable understanding without claiming access to protected exam content.
If a practice product advertises exact current questions, guaranteed success, or a code that the owner cannot confirm, treat those claims as a reason to investigate—not as evidence of quality. Ask the certification program which preparation resources it authorizes or recommends.
